| name | merge-agent-work |
| description | Merge agent work from agent branch to task branch with validation |
| allowed-tools | Bash, Read |
Purpose: Safely merge agent work from agent branch to task branch with proper validation and state tracking.
Performance: Reduces merge errors, ensures work properly integrated
# Check agent status
STATUS=$(jq -r '.status' /workspace/tasks/{task}/agents/{agent}/status.json)
if [ "$STATUS" != "completed" ]; then
echo "Agent not completed: $STATUS"
exit 1
fi
# Must merge in task worktree
cd /workspace/tasks/{task-name}/code
# Merge agent branch to task branch
git merge {task-name}-{agent} --no-ff --no-edit
# Verify merge succeeded
- No conflicts
- Files added/modified as expected
- Build still succeeds (optional)
- Commit created
# Update task.json
jq '.agents.{agent}.merged = true | .agents.{agent}.merge_time = "timestamp"' \
task.json > tmp.json
mv tmp.json task.json

# Creates merge commit (preserves agent work history)
git merge {agent-branch} --no-ff
# Benefit: Clear history of agent contributions
# Result: Merge commit shows what agent did
# Linear history (no merge commit)
git merge {agent-branch} --ff-only
# Benefit: Cleaner history
# Risk: Loses agent contribution visibility
# Squashes all agent commits into one
git merge {agent-branch} --squash
# Problem: Loses agent work history
# Use case: Only if agent made many tiny commits
# For simple conflicts, skill can auto-resolve:
- Both added same file → Use agent's version
- Both modified same file → Use agent's version (if main agent made no changes)
# Skill reports conflict, main agent must resolve:
- Both modified same lines
- Complex merge conflicts
- Semantic conflicts (code compiles but behavior conflicts)

# Check agent status
jq -r '.status' /workspace/tasks/{task}/agents/{agent}/status.json
# Possible statuses:
# - "in_progress" → Wait for completion
# - "failed" → Investigate agent error
# - "not_started" → Agent never invoked
# Wait for completion or re-invoke agent
# View conflicts
cd /workspace/tasks/{task-name}/code
git status
# Resolve manually:
# 1. Edit conflicted files
# 2. Stage resolved files: git add <file>
# 3. Complete merge: git commit
# 4. Update state tracking
# Merge succeeded but build broken
# Options:
# 1. Revert merge: git reset --hard HEAD~1
# 2. Re-invoke agent with fix requirements
# 3. Main agent fixes in VALIDATION state (if compilation error)
# After fix, retry merge
# Must be in task worktree, not agent worktree
# Verify current directory
pwd
# Should be: /workspace/tasks/{task-name}/code
# NOT: /workspace/tasks/{task-name}/agents/{agent}/code
# Switch to task worktree
cd /workspace/tasks/{task-name}/code
